People keep asking whether decentralization and discoverable liquidity can coexist in a single wallet. Short answer: yes, but it’s complicated. When a wallet is built as a gateway — not just a storage device — users expect seamless swaps, low friction, and strong safety guarantees. That expectation pushes engineers to marry on-chain primitives with off-chain UX tricks. The result can be powerful, though it often reveals trade-offs that aren’t obvious at first glance.
Start with the obvious: DeFi integration turns a passive wallet into an active financial instrument. Users can farm, stake, lend, borrow, and swap without leaving the interface they trust. That continuity reduces user error and boosts engagement. But integrating DeFi also expands the attack surface. Different protocols have different attack models, and a wallet that aggregates them must adopt a layered security posture — from isolated signing environments to clear permissioning flows that prevent accidental approvals.

Balancing UX, Security, and Liquidity — and Where Atomic Swaps Fit In
Atomic swaps are a technical mechanism that enables peer-to-peer exchanges between different blockchains without custodians. They rely on cryptographic constructs like hash time-locked contracts (HTLCs) or more sophisticated cross-chain protocols. In theory, atomic swaps solve the custody problem neatly. In practice, chain compatibility, timing, and UX gaps get in the way. For many users, waiting for multi-step on-chain processes is an unacceptable friction point, so wallets often combine atomic swap support with liquidity routing through decentralized exchanges (DEXs) or cross-chain bridges to give faster experiences.
Here’s the trade-off in plain terms: pure atomic swaps preserve decentralization and reduce counterparty risk, but they can be slow and require compatible scripting features on both chains. Bridge- or DEX-mediated swaps are faster and can route through liquidity pools, though they introduce new trust assumptions and smart-contract risks. A modern decentralized wallet that wants to offer the best of both worlds implements both approaches and allows users to choose based on cost, speed, and risk tolerance.
Security architecture matters. Use of hardware wallets, secure enclaves, transaction batching, and clear UX for permissioned actions reduces user error. So does transparent fee estimation and fallback options when a cross-chain operation fails. Another layer to consider is privacy: routing through public DEXs can leak user intents and balances, so privacy-conscious users may prefer direct atomic swaps even if they take longer.
Interoperability is not just a technical spec; it’s a product decision. Supporting many chains increases user choice, but each additional chain requires maintenance, monitoring, and security audits. Wallets should prioritize networks based on user demand and risk profile rather than trying to support everything at once. That discipline reduces complexity and improves the overall security posture.
How a Wallet Should Present DeFi and Atomic Swap Options
Keep the interface honest. Show clear trade-offs during a swap: «This route is faster but uses bridge liquidity; this route is trustless but slower.» Allow advanced users to tweak parameters like slippage tolerance, route preference, and timeout windows. For newcomers, a curated «one-click» safe default is critical. Also provide contextual education: simple pop-ups explaining why a particular swap route requires approval or why a Hasty bridge introduces counterparty risk. Good UX reduces costly mistakes.
Composability is another UX lever. Let users sign a single transaction that executes multiple steps atomically when possible, and visibly break down those steps when it helps understanding or debugging. When external contracts are involved, provide provenance: which contracts will be called, what permissions are granted, and whether permissions are time-limited or revocable.
Finally, telemetry and monitoring are essential. Wallets integrating DeFi should expose non-personalized analytics: transaction success rates, average latency for cross-chain swaps, and historical gas cost trends. This data helps both the engineering team and cautious users make informed choices.
For a practical example of a wallet that explores these balances between convenience and decentralization, see https://sites.google.com/cryptowalletuk.com/atomic-crypto-wallet/. It’s worth checking out to compare how different design choices play out in the wild.
Technical Patterns and Protocols Worth Watching
There are a few approaches that are seeing healthy adoption. HTLC-based atomic swaps remain useful for chains that support the necessary primitives. Layer-2 rollups introduce new cross-domain messaging needs and often rely on bridge designs that prioritize speed. Cross-chain messaging protocols and relays (some permissionless, some federated) are evolving rapidly. Lastly, liquidity routers and aggregators that stitch together multiple DEXs and bridges reduce slippage and provide better pricing for end users.
Whatever stack a wallet adopts, continuous audits and bug-bounty programs are mandatory. Integration tests that simulate reorgs, chain congestion, and partial failures will catch the edge cases that humans will hit eventually. And operations teams must have playbooks for incident response when a bridge or protocol is exploited.
FAQ
Are atomic swaps practical for everyday users?
They can be, but practicality depends on the chains involved and the UX offered. For asset pairs on chains with compatible scripting, atomic swaps can be fast and trustless. For other cases, routing through trusted DEX liquidity may be more practical despite introducing additional smart-contract risk.
How should wallets handle approvals and permissions?
Minimize the scope and duration of approvals by default. Offer granular permissions (only allow swaps from a specific token and amount) and make revocation simple. Educate users about approval risks and show which contracts they’ll interact with before signing.
What regulatory issues should wallet builders consider in the US?
Regulatory exposure depends on custody, facilitation of trades, and how fiat on-ramps are implemented. Non-custodial wallets that only provide connectivity to third-party DEXs and atomic-swap mechanisms typically face fewer direct custody questions, but KYC/AML concerns can arise with integrated fiat services. Legal counsel is essential when integrating fiat rails or operating services that hold user assets.